ERP consultant provides technical leadership and administration on SAP tools like ABAP, PI, SICF and other technical components on SAP Products and S/4 Platform of the future.

ERP Consultant Duties & Responsibilities

To write an effective ERP consultant job description, begin by listing detailed duties, responsibilities and expectations. We have included ERP consultant job description templates that you can modify and use.

Sample responsibilities for this position include:

ERP solution analysis, selection and project management through the implementation phase
Analyze work processes, systems, organizational functions and structures using interviews, data, statistical analysis and techniques to determine where and how to generate measurable benefits
Provide insight on shaping business and technology direction and strategies for external customers
Collaborate with a team of highly motivated consultants, analysts and project managers to deliver optimal solutions to clients
Develop detailed, compelling and analytical deliverables to convey complex thoughts and ideas to various stakeholders
Be accountable for consistent chargeability levels and for assisting in meeting or exceeding revenue and client satisfaction goals
Consistently contribute to both the team’s and the Firm’s profitability by participating in business development activities, from generating and cultivating new business opportunities to providing technical support for deal proposal development
Work on Oracle and ERP related projects including new implementations, enhancements, integrations, support and other special projects
Educate internal and external audiences on ERP best practices
Be involved in the technical design and implementation of ERP projects
